Create a New Scenario to Connect GoCanvas and OpenAI ChatGPT
In the workspace, click the “Create New Scenario” button.

Add the First Step
Add the first node – a trigger that will initiate the scenario when it receives the required event. Triggers can be scheduled, called by a GoCanvas, triggered by another scenario, or executed manually (for testing purposes). In most cases, GoCanvas or OpenAI ChatGPT will be your first step. To do this, click "Choose an app," find GoCanvas or OpenAI ChatGPT, and select the appropriate trigger to start the scenario.

Authenticate OpenAI ChatGPT
Now, click the OpenAI ChatGPT node and select the connection option. This can be an OAuth2 connection or an API key, which you can obtain in your OpenAI ChatGPT settings. Authentication allows you to use OpenAI ChatGPT through Latenode.

Save and Activate the Scenario
After configuring GoCanvas, OpenAI ChatGPT, and any additional nodes, don’t forget to save the scenario and click "Deploy." Activating the scenario ensures it will run automatically whenever the trigger node receives input or a condition is met. By default, all newly created scenarios are deactivated.
Test the Scenario
Run the scenario by clicking “Run once” and triggering an event to check if the GoCanvas and OpenAI ChatGPT integration works as expected. Depending on your setup, data should flow between GoCanvas and OpenAI ChatGPT (or vice versa). Easily troubleshoot the scenario by reviewing the execution history to identify and fix any issues.
Most powerful ways to connect GoCanvas and OpenAI ChatGPT
GoCanvas + OpenAI ChatGPT + Google Sheets: When a new submission is added to GoCanvas, the data is sent to ChatGPT for analysis. The resulting insights are then added as a new row in Google Sheets.
GoCanvas + OpenAI ChatGPT + Slack: When a new GoCanvas submission is received, ChatGPT analyzes the data, specifically looking for safety issues. If found, ChatGPT summarizes the issue and sends a message to a designated Slack channel.

Are there any limitations to the GoCanvas and OpenAI ChatGPT integration on Latenode?
While the integration is powerful, there are certain limitations to be aware of:
- Large volumes of data may impact OpenAI ChatGPT processing time.
- Custom field types in GoCanvas may require custom handling.
- Complex prompt engineering might be needed for optimal results.
